Getting There
-
Car
If you're traveling by car, take the B27 from the direction of Goslar or Bad Harzburg. Follow the B27 until you see signs for the Okertalsperre. Turn onto the L522, which leads directly to the dam. There is a parking area available near the visitor center where you can park your vehicle. Please note that parking may incur a small fee, typically around €3 for the day.
-
Public Transportation
For those using public transportation, take the regional train to the nearest station, which is in Clausthal-Zellerfeld. From there, you can catch the bus line 820 towards Altenau. Get off at the stop 'Okertalsperre', which is a short walk from the dam. The bus ride may cost around €3-€5 depending on your starting location. Be sure to check the current bus schedule, as services may vary, especially on weekends.
-
Walking
If you are already in the vicinity of Okertalsperre and prefer to walk, there are several hiking trails leading to the dam. One popular route starts from the town of Altenau. It is approximately a 5 km walk that takes you through the scenic Harz woods. Make sure to wear comfortable hiking shoes and carry water, as the trail can be steep in some parts.
-
Cycling
Cycling is another enjoyable way to reach Okertalsperre. There are bike paths from nearby towns such as Altenau and Clausthal-Zellerfeld. The route offers beautiful views and is approximately 10 km from Altenau. Ensure you have a suitable bike and check for bike rental options if needed. Cycling may take around 30-40 minutes depending on your pace.
